Japanese manufacturer Yamaha has unveiled the 2026 Tricity 300 for the European market. This new version features significant design enhancements, along with additional technology and safety features.
The 2026 Tricity 300 showcases a refined design, presenting a sleeker appearance compared to its predecessor. Its front and side fairings have been restyled for a sportier look, complemented by new LED headlights and sharper LED taillights.

A highlight of the Tricity 300 is its Leaning Multi-Wheel suspension system, engineered for smooth cornering. The braking system has been upgraded, featuring dual front disc brakes and a single rear disc brake. It includes telescopic front forks and twin coil-spring rear shock absorbers. The front wheels are 14-inch with 120/70 tires, while the rear wheel is also 14-inch with a 140/70 tire. The fuel tank capacity is 13 liters.
The 2026 Tricity 300 integrates numerous features and technologies, including a color TFT display, smartphone connectivity via a dedicated application, the Garmin StreetCross navigation system, a smart key, and spacious under-seat storage.
Safety features include optional airbags depending on the variant, cornering anti-lock braking system, traction control, an emergency brake warning system, and a parking assist system. It also has both hand and foot brakes for comprehensive control.
Powering the three-wheeled model is a 292cc liquid-cooled, single-cylinder Blue Core engine. This engine produces 26.3 horsepower and a peak torque of 28.9 Nm.
The Yamaha Tricity 300 2026 is slated for release in the European market with a starting price of 11,400 USD. It will compete with models such as the Piaggio MP3.
